American Red Cross volunteers carry cases of water up the stairs of the 21-story Princess Leilani apartments. The building had been without power since an electrical fire Wednesday.

American Red Cross volunteers delivered meals, water and flashlights to residents in a 21-story Ala Moana condominium who have been without power, and in some cases without water, since Wednesday because of an electrical fire.

A Hawaiian Electric spokesman said that a crew had changed a transformer at the Princess Leilani apartments at 1561 Kanunu St. Wednesday. But when the power was restored, the building’s electrical equipment caught fire.

A spokesman for Hawaiiana Management, which manages the condominium, said the electrical contractor it hired hopes to complete the repair work soon.

Volunteers with the American Red Cross walked up the 21-story building Tuesday night to distribute 60 cases of water to residents. Volunteers also went door to door to check on residents’ needs.

Volunteers also stationed themselves in the dark stairwell with flashlights to givet to residents so they could safely get upstairs.

Yesterday afternoon, the Red Cross returned to the building to provide meals and snacks to residents.
